Just lifted my H3 and added new rims and tires, I still have to get it alligned and my spare slapped on tomorrow, this is straight from the shop..The ride is awesome, and everything seems to be fine. I've read before about how Rancho lifts was horrible, but I think it was just the person installing the kit, this kit rocks!!

RANCHO 4" lift
315 / 70R17 "35's" PRO COMP EXTREME M/T TIRES
17 x 10 PRO COMP EXTREME RIMS








 
The down side to this? As you can tell by the pics, it doesn't fit in my garage now :(
